InfoA cupped yellow, with puckering. Sun tolerant medium size. Choice. Medium large plant, seedling of 'Aspen Gold'.
Golden yellow crinkled leaves, good substance, flowers white, appreciates good light.
The old standby that produced H. 'Inneswood'. Classic.
This is the mother plant of 'Inniswood', which, it would seem, would make it the same plant as 'Innisglow', which is the all gold form of 'Inniswood'. Just one of those hosta things. Regardless, this is an excellent gold hosta, with heart-shaped leaves with some puckering. Pale lavender to near-white flowers.
Good sun tolerance. Seedling of 'Aspen Gold'.
